Ephesians 3:8-13
I. Another portrait of Paul (Ephesians 3:8)
- A. His humility: “Less than the least of all the saints” (cf. 1 Corinthians 15:9; 1 Timothy 1:15)
B. His task: “To preach…the unsearchable riches of Christ” (2 Timothy 4:2)
II. God’s manifold wisdom (Ephesians 3:9-11)
- A. From creation, was hidden – even from the prophets and the angels (1 Peter 1:10-12)
B. Now made known by the church
C. This was God’s eternal purpose, accomplished in Jesus
III. Our boldness and confidence
- A. Comes through faith (Romans 10:17; Hebrews 10:19-25)
B. We should not be discouraged, but keep working (1 Corinthians 15:58; Galatians 6:9)
